Prime Minister Narendra Modi emphasized the transformative role of technology in uplifting the socio-economic status of the impoverished, during a recent address. He highlighted how technological advancements have revolutionized service delivery, making essential services more accessible and efficient for the underprivileged. By harnessing technology, barriers that once hindered progress and development among the poorest communities are being dismantled.
Modi pointed out that technology has significantly enhanced transparency, reducing corruption and ensuring that aid and services reach the intended beneficiaries. Digital platforms and tools have streamlined processes, allowing for real-time monitoring and accountability. This shift not only empowers the marginalized by providing them direct access to resources but also fosters trust in public systems, encouraging broader participation in governance.
Furthermore, the Prime Minister called for continued innovation and investment in technology to sustain this momentum. He urged stakeholders to focus on scalable solutions that can be tailored to meet diverse needs across different regions. By prioritizing technological integration, Modi envisions a future where even the most disadvantaged can aspire to a better quality of life, thus bridging the gap between different socio-economic strata.
